Kitahirano
Kitahirano is a locality in Himeji, Hyogo. Kitahirano is situated nearby to the neighborhood Kamiono 1-chome, as well as near Kitashinzaike 2-chome.Places of Interest
Highlights include Himeji Racecourse and Hiromine Shrine.

Hiromine Shrine is a Shinto shrine located in Himeji. It is one of the three main shrines of the Gion cult alongside Yasaka Shrine, and Tsushima Shrine.

Nozato Station is a passenger railway station located in the city of Himeji, Hyōgo Prefecture, Japan, operated by West Japan Railway Company.
